Master’s Student Diversity

In the most recent graduating class, 54% of business & commerce master’s degrees went to men and 46% went to women.

Henderson State University gender breakdown of Business & Commerce Master's degree grads The majority of business & commerce master’s degree graduates at Henderson State University are White. Roughly 69%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Henderson State University with a master’s in business & commerce.

Ethnic diversity of Business & Commerce majors at Henderson State University
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 0
Black or African American 13
Hispanic or Latino 2
White 45
Non-Resident Aliens 4
Other Races 1
